首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

是否可以在Microsoft SQL 2000+中向表中添加描述/注释

是的,可以在Microsoft SQL 2000+中向表中添加描述/注释。在Microsoft SQL Server中,可以使用sp_addextendedproperty存储过程来添加扩展属性,这些属性可以用作表、列、视图等对象的描述或注释。

以下是一个示例,向名为MyTable的表中添加描述/注释:

代码语言:sql
复制
EXEC sp_addextendedproperty @name=N'Description', @value=N'这是一个描述/注释', @level0type=N'SCHEMA', @level0name=N'dbo', @level1type=N'TABLE', @level1name=N'MyTable'

在上面的示例中,@name参数表示要添加的扩展属性的名称,@value参数表示要添加的扩展属性的值,@level0type@level0name参数表示表所属的模式(通常为dbo),@level1type@level1name参数表示要添加扩展属性的表名。

要查看表中的描述/注释,可以使用以下查询:

代码语言:sql
复制
SELECT objtype, objname, value AS Description
FROM ::fn_listextendedproperty (default, 'schema', 'dbo', 'table', 'MyTable', default, default)
WHERE objtype = 'TABLE' AND objname = 'MyTable'

在上面的查询中,::fn_listextendedproperty函数用于查询表的扩展属性,objtypeobjname参数表示要查询的对象类型和名称,value列表示扩展属性的值。

需要注意的是,使用sp_addextendedproperty存储过程添加的扩展属性不会影响表的实际结构或数据,而且在查询中也不会自动显示。如果需要查看表的描述/注释,必须使用上面提供的查询语句。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券